Responsible Development in Oakville – Ward 7

Development in Oakville must be balanced, well-planned, and community-focused—supporting growth while protecting the quality of life residents value.

1. Smart and balanced growth

  • Support development that matches infrastructure capacity (roads, transit, schools, parks)

  • Encourage appropriate density along major corridors, not in already congested neighbourhood streets

  • Ensure growth is planned, not reactive

2. Protecting neighbourhood character

  • Preserve the character of established residential areas in Ward 7

  • Ensure new developments are compatible in height, scale, and design

  • Prevent over-intensification that puts pressure on local roads and services

3. Infrastructure before or alongside growth

  • Ensure roads, transit, water, and community services are considered before approvals

  • Push for developer contributions toward infrastructure upgrades

  • Reduce strain on existing neighbourhood infrastructure

4. Transparent and accountable planning process

  • Improve resident consultation during development applications

  • Ensure residents are informed early, not after decisions are made

  • Strengthen communication between the municipality and the community

5. More livable communities, not just buildings

  • Encourage developments that include parks, green space, and pedestrian access

  • Promote mixed-use planning where appropriate (housing, services, transit access)

  • Focus on walkable, connected communities

6. Managing traffic and density impacts

  • Require traffic impact studies that reflect real conditions, not just projections

  • Address parking pressure and congestion in development approvals

  • Ensure safe road design is part of every new project
